  • Mark Wahlberg Gets Role in Transformers 4
    by
    Posted November 10th, 2012 at 3:45 pm 3 Comments »
    A supposedly false rumor has actually resulted in a casting decision being made. Director Michael Bay has decided to sign Mark Wahlberg for a major role in Transformers 4. The news comes just a few days after Bay denied that Wahlberg was involved but also admitted that the rumblings had made him consider bringing him in to the project.   • Michael Bay Returning for Transformers 4
    by
    Posted February 14th, 2012 at 10:45 am 1 Comment »
    Even though Michael Bay had previously stated the trilogy would be it for him as the directing Transformers it will come as a surprise to very few that he'll be taking the reigns on Transformers 4. Bay made the announcement on his website yesterday. Transformers: Dark of the Moon made over $1.2 billion worldwide so Paramount was more than happy to sign him to continue the franchise while at the same time allowing him to make his "passion project" Pain and Gain prior to doing so.   • Transformers: Dark of the Moon Breaks July 4th Box Office Records
    by
    Posted July 4th, 2011 at 2:15 pm 2 Comments »
    Though it is still running behind the earnings of Revenge of the Fallen domestically, Transformers: Dark of the Moon has set new box office records for the Fourth of July holiday weekend. The records were previously held by Spider-man 2 with Dark of the Moon cruising past them with $97.5 million for the three day weekend and $116.4 million for the four day holiday weekend.
